Superoptimization based llvm x86 compilation
Download
1 / 5

Superoptimization based LLVM-x86 compilation - PowerPoint PPT Presentation


  • 119 Views
  • Uploaded on

Superoptimization based LLVM-x86 compilation. Supervisor: Prof. Sorav Bansal. Results of comparing runtimes of standard programs compiled by LLC w.r.t our compiler Sample output of Rule generator. Results: Bubble Sort. Results: Insertion Sort. Results: Matrix Accumulation. Operation:

loader
I am the owner, or an agent authorized to act on behalf of the owner, of the copyrighted work described.
capcha
Download Presentation

PowerPoint Slideshow about ' Superoptimization based LLVM-x86 compilation' - kaspar


An Image/Link below is provided (as is) to download presentation

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author.While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server.


- - - - - - - - - - - - - - - - - - - - - - - - - - E N D - - - - - - - - - - - - - - - - - - - - - - - - - -
Presentation Transcript
Superoptimization based llvm x86 compilation

Superoptimization based LLVM-x86 compilation

Supervisor: Prof. SoravBansal

Results of comparing runtimes of standard programs compiled by LLC w.r.t our compiler

Sample output of Rule generator




Results matrix accumulation
Results: Matrix Accumulation

Operation:

Multiplication impossible without register specific instructions support (mul)



ad